This repository hosts the firmware of the [Ultimate Hacking Keyboard](https://ultimatehackingkeyboard.com/).
## Updating to the latest firmware
If you want to use the latest firmware version for your UHK, then instead of going through the pain of building the firmware, simply download the [latest release of Agent](https://github.com/UltimateHackingKeyboard/agent/releases/latest) and flash the bundled firmware with a click of a button.

## Cloning the repository
Please make sure to clone this repo with:
1. Make sure to clone this repo with:
`git clone --recursive git@github.com:UltimateHackingKeyboard/firmware.git`
This will download the dependent submodules, which are required to build the firmware.
